Before examining how Griffin’s protective security officers serve specific San Jose environments, it’s essential to understand what makes them different.
Proactive vs. Reactive: Traditional security responds to incidents. Protective security officers prevent them. Through strategic positioning, purposeful patrols, and observational excellence, they identify and address concerns before they escalate.
Engaged vs. Detached: The best security professionals know the environments they protect. Griffin’s officers build relationships with residents, employees, and regular visitors. They learn normal patterns to better identify anomalies.
Skilled vs. Certified: Certification is the minimum. Griffin’s officers receive advanced training in de-escalation, cultural competence, crisis intervention, and emergency coordination. They arrive prepared for San Jose’s diverse, dynamic environment.
Measurable vs. Assumed: Griffin provides clear reporting and performance metrics. Clients know exactly what value their protective security officer delivers.

1. How do protective officers support San Jose’s diverse community?
Griffin recruits locally and trains officers in cultural competence, ensuring they can engage respectfully with San Jose’s diverse population. Officers adapt their approach to each neighborhood’s character.
2. Are Griffin’s protective officers armed?
Griffin Protection specializes in unarmed protective officers for San Jose assignments. Their advanced training in observation, de-escalation, and communication provides effective protection for most environments.
3. How do officers integrate with existing building security systems?
Griffin’s officers work seamlessly with cameras, access control, and alarm systems. They provide the human intelligence that technology cannot replace, interpreting and acting on information systems provide.
4. What does residential security look like in San Jose’s hillside neighborhoods?
For hillside areas with larger properties and unique access challenges, officers conduct vehicle and foot patrols suited to the terrain. They pay special attention to perimeter security and remote areas.
5. How quickly can a protective officer respond in San Jose?
As a locally based company with patrol capabilities throughout the city, response times significantly exceed national averages. Their 24/7 monitoring ensures rapid deployment when needed.
